ADM809MAKSZ-REEL7 belongs to the category of voltage monitoring and reset ICs (Integrated Circuits).
This product is primarily used for monitoring the voltage level in electronic systems and providing a reset signal when the voltage falls below a certain threshold.
ADM809MAKSZ-REEL7 is packaged in a SOT-23-3 package, which is a small surface-mount package with three pins.
The essence of ADM809MAKSZ-REEL7 lies in its ability to monitor the voltage level and provide a reliable reset signal to ensure proper functioning of electronic systems.

ADM809MAKSZ-REEL7 operates by comparing the supply voltage with the preset threshold. When the voltage drops below the threshold, the internal circuitry triggers the RESET pin to go low, indicating a reset condition. The device continuously monitors the voltage level and generates the reset signal until the voltage rises above the threshold again.

Q: What is the purpose of the ADM809MAKSZ-REEL7? A: The ADM809MAKSZ-REEL7 is a voltage supervisor IC that monitors the power supply voltage and generates a reset signal when the voltage falls below a specified threshold.
Q: What is the operating voltage range of the ADM809MAKSZ-REEL7? A: The ADM809MAKSZ-REEL7 operates within a voltage range of 1.1V to 5.0V.
Q: How does the ADM809MAKSZ-REEL7 generate a reset signal? A: When the monitored voltage drops below the specified threshold, the ADM809MAKSZ-REEL7 pulls its RESET pin low, indicating a reset condition.
Q: Can I adjust the threshold voltage of the ADM809MAKSZ-REEL7? A: No, the threshold voltage of the ADM809MAKSZ-REEL7 is fixed at a specific value.
Q: What is the typical reset timeout period of the ADM809MAKSZ-REEL7? A: The typical reset timeout period is 140ms.
Q: Can I use the ADM809MAKSZ-REEL7 to monitor multiple power supplies? A: Yes, you can use multiple ADM809MAKSZ-REEL7 ICs to monitor different power supplies independently.
Q: Is the ADM809MAKSZ-REEL7 suitable for battery-powered applications? A: Yes, the ADM809MAKSZ-REEL7 has a low quiescent current and is suitable for battery-powered applications.
Q: What is the maximum operating temperature range of the ADM809MAKSZ-REEL7? A: The ADM809MAKSZ-REEL7 can operate within a temperature range of -40°C to +85°C.
